Owens could flourish under Mike Nolan - evo - 01-20-2012 01:15 PM

I understand the hate on the guy lately, but i remember back in 2009 he had a pretty good year as a rookie, he shows flashes of having a good speed, sure tackler, and decent coverage skill . Then after that year he had a back injury, being moved to play inside and was never the same.

From what i've seen, Owens seems like a straight shoot type of guy, he got a physical playing style and more capable of covering the outside receiver due to his strength in speed. So when he was being asked to play the slot, we all clearly saw that he was very uncomfortable.

With the hiring of Mike Nolan, and his aggressive defense, I can see Owens being benefit from it. Nolan will probably ask our CBs to play more bump and run coverage which play in Owens strength.

All im saying is just dont count the guy out yet. He might surprise a lot of people next year.
